Quarterly Planning Note — Annual Billing Shift

Hi sales leads — quick update from Fernhollow HQ. Starting next quarter we're steering all new Glimmerdash accounts to annual billing. Monthly stays available as a fallback, but comp plans will favour annual from day one. Training decks land Friday. Existing renewals are unaffected for now. The confidential context on why is noted just below.

board note of bagap-kagup: The western region missed its Ulamir quota by 9.6 percent last quarter. Lamysax Foods plans to raise the Quenvan list price by 10.5 percent in October. The finance team signed off on a budget of $75.1 million for Project Quenmir. The renewal with Beliusax Group closes at $358.3 million a year, 29.2 percent above the last contract.

**Internal Memo to the Board: Loyalty-Programme Overhaul**

This memo outlines the proposed restructuring of the Sunmere Rewards programme. The current points model will be replaced with a three-tier structure, reducing redemption liability by an estimated 12% while improving repeat-purchase rates observed in the Halverton pilot. Implementation is planned over two quarters, with member migration handled in phases. A confidential note on strategic implications appears below.

confidential, kahog-bawif: The northern region missed its Pramir quota by 20.0 percent last quarter. Casaxek Freight plans to lower the Fraion list price by 41.5 percent in December. The finance team signed off on a budget of $236.4 million for Project Druius. The renewal with Fenysix Partners closes at $91.3 million a year, 2.1 percent below the last contract.

INTERNAL MEMO — Finance Team

Re: Support outsourcing, Project Ostrel

We will transition tier-1 customer support to Bravanto Services in Q3. Expected savings: 18% of current support opex. Severance and transition costs front-loaded into Q2; model updated in the Ostrel workbook. Headcount reduction handled by HR under separate cover. Budget reforecast due Friday. Review the confidential planning note below before circulating any figures.

confidential, yafof-tawef: The finance team signed off on a budget of $34.3 million for Project Zorox. The renewal with Aldethax Freight closes at $12.7 million a year, 10 percent below the last contract.